Sweet, gentle spirit of the Summer breeze
who whispers words of love in leaves of trees.
It’s joy to feel the soft touch of your hand;
your cooling breath, like being gently fanned.
Feel free to stroke my hair across my eyes
and let me breathe, on you, my happy sighs.
